9-3-30: TRUCKS PROHIBITED ON CITY STREETS:
All trucks traveling within the City shall confine their movement within the City upon State routes, except as hereinabove provided.
This restriction shall not apply to trucks normally classified as one ton maximum and having not more than two (2) axles.
Except as hereinafter provided, all other trucks larger than those specified above shall be permitted off State routes within the City only for the purpose of making local delivery and when such local delivery is made, said truck shall leave said State route to provide the shortest route from the State route to the point of local delivery, traveling, if possible, on hard surfaced streets, and shall return after making said local delivery by the same route to the State route.
Notwithstanding anything hereinabove provided, trucks may enter or leave the City on West Hickory Street but shall be required when entering the City on West Hickory Street to turn therefrom at its intersection with South Main Street and thence proceed south on South Main Street to East Linn Street and thence east on East Linn Street to its intersection with State routes at South Fifth Avenue; further, notwithstanding anything hereinabove provided, trucks may enter or leave the City on West Vine Street between the City limits on the west and North Main Street on the east.
